This has been discussed a bunch of times. UAD have a version for MY18 cars and it works brilliantly for me.

Another option is to install a 10" OEM screen with the latest JLR software but that takes some OEM hardware, specialist knowledge and equipment. Except a company called LR Retrofits in the UK I haven't seen anyone else who can do it for you. There's some other thread on here where a forum member explains how he did it himself but it's far from straight forward.

This is the thread @MajorTom was mentioning - I've done it with a *lot* of help from the other members here. https://www.jaguarforums.com/forum/f...trofit-254670/

I would not do it unless you're willing to get pretty deep into the weeds with regards to obtaining and setting up Pathfinder or another CCF updating program. If you can find an indy shop willing to do the CCF, the actual screen replacement isn't too hard, although it does require some dremeling.

When I was shopping for an F I really wanted a MY18 400 Sport, but I also really wanted CarPlay, so I looked long and hard at the options, and while none are perfect, the UAD system system seems the easiest, best, and most straightforward, so I'd recommend starting there: https://unique-ad.co.uk/product/wire...BoCImIQAvD_BwE

There's a lot of confusion surrounding MY18 because of the way vehicles are registered in the UK, but in the USA, there are no MY18 cars with the 10" screen system necessary for just reprogramming, which is itself would be a major hurdle stateside. Some guys have hired the JLR Retrofits guys and flown them over to do the conversions to 10" screens and reprogramming, but that's a major planning endeavor. Unique Auto Developments, UAD, are the only folks I've seen who are clear and confident in their product.

In the end, I decided that all of it was way too much trouble and decided to take the hit upfront with a MY19 which is the first USA market model year to have factory CP/Android Auto.
